Simeon the Proud was a Prince who ruled over the Grand Duchy of Moscow from 1340 to 1353. During his tenure, he faced several significant conflicts, including the Lithuanian-Muscovite War (1348-1351) and the Novgorod-Muscovite War (1350-1351). These wars were consistent with the calculated timespan of Simeon's rule and played a crucial role in shaping the political landscape of the region. Simeon's reign marked a period of territorial expansion and consolidation for the Grand Duchy of Moscow, establishing its prominence as a major power in medieval Russia.
